Sources of Tax Dollars in Dekalb, Illinois

There are a massive number of different sources of tax revenue in Dekalb, Illinois. They include, among many others, sales tax, licensing fees, and road tolls.

Sales Tax: The sales tax imposed by Dekalb is on top of the sales tax collected by the government of . Sales taxes are normally fairly small - about 5-7% at the state level, plus a city sales tax that's normally one percent or less.

Licensing Fees: The city of Dekalb may require business owners to get a license from the local government before they begin operating within city limits. Typically, the main hurdle involved in obtaining one of these licenses is paying a fee to the city government. Although these payments are called "fees" as opposed to "taxes," they operate in the same way, and serve largely the same purpose, as taxes.

Bridge/Road Tolls: Most major cities charge a toll to enter them via major roads or bridges. These fees are meant to pay for the upkeep of main public infrastructure in Dekalb, by imposing a tax on visitors to it. In theory, this means that people who visit the city are required to contribute to the upkeep of the infrastructure that they will be using while present there.

Life in Dekalb

DeKalb is located in DeKalb Count, Illinois. It has a population of around 44,000 people. The city is rooted in history because it is named after Johann De Kalb, the German war hero who died during the American Revolutionary War.

The top employer is Northern Illinois University. Other top employers include Kishwaukee Health System, the school district system, and Wal-Mart.
